What is an Electric Integrated Oven and Hob?
An electric integrated ovens for sale oven and hob is a mix cooking appliance that seamlessly fits into kitchen cabinetry. Designed to optimize space and aesthetic appeal, these appliances offer the dual functionality of an oven and a hob (cooktop) without compromising on performance.

Setup Considerations
Integrating electric ovens and hobs into your kitchen requires correct preparation and consideration. Here are some necessary aspects to bear in mind:
- Space Measurement: Ensure that the dimensions of the home appliance line up with the designated installation space.
- Electrical Requirements: Check for adequate electrical supply, including voltage and amperage to support the appliance.
- Ventilation Needs: While electric appliances do not require gas ventilation, adequate area for air flow is still essential.
- Cabinet Compatibility: Ensure cabinets can support the combined weight of the oven and hob.
- Expert Installation: Engaging with a certified service technician is recommended for safe and compliant setup.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Are electric ovens better than gas ovens?
Electric ovens offer more consistent heat and frequently have functions like convection cooking, which can enhance the cooking experience. Many users find them easier to clean up and much safer than gas ovens.
2. What is the distinction in between induction and ceramic hobs?
Induction hobs use magnetic fields to heat pots and pans directly, while ceramic hobs use electric coils underneath a glass surface area to heat up the cooking surface area. Induction hobs are usually more energy-efficient and much faster than ceramic alternatives.
3. Can I set up an electric oven and hob myself?
While it is possible for knowledgeable DIY lovers to install their appliances, expert installation is recommended to ensure compliance with security standards and local policies.
4. How do I know if my oven is performing effectively?
Display cooking times and temperature settings. If food is regularly undercooked or overcooked, it may suggest that the oven needs recalibration or servicing.
5. How can I enhance the life expectancy of my electric oven and hob?
Routine cleansing, electric integrated oven proper usage, and routine expert upkeep can significantly extend the life expectancy of these appliances. Avoiding fast temperature modifications can also assist in maintaining their stability.
